How does an inertia starter work

Webhand-cranked inertia starter. A starter for a large aircraft reciprocating engine. The hand crank drives a flywheel, which spins at a high speed. Once sufficient flywheel inertia is built up, the hand crank is disconnected and the flywheel is coupled to the engine crankshaft to turn the engine to start it. See hand cranking. The Coffman device used a large blank cartridge containing Cordite that, when fired, pushed a piston forward. A screw thread driven by the piston engaged with the engine, turning it over. This was in contrast with other type of cartridge starter which acted directly to drive the engine piston down and so turn the rest of the engine over, such as those used on the Field-Marshall agricultural diesel tractor. WebIn an inertia starter, dirt in the spiral Bendix thread is the usual reason for it not engaging. Remove the starter (See Checking and replacing the starter motor ) and clean the gear thoroughly with petrol and a paintbrush. Let it dry completely: petrol fumes can explode. Test the gear by sliding the pinion along the shaft.
